#b49150 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b49150 is composed of 70.6% red, 56.9%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 19.4% magenta, 55.6%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 39 degrees, a saturation of 40% and a lightness of 51%. #b49150 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a0 with #692300.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

Shades and Tints of #b49150

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030301 is the darkest color, while #fbf9f5 is the lightest one.
